Taiwan Struck by Strong 7.4 Magnitude Earthquake

Taiwan was hit by the strongest earthquake in 25 years early Wednesday, collapsing buildings and triggering landslides, killing several people and leaving dozens missing. Bryce Harper breaks slump with three-homer game in Phillies boost

Bryce Harper started the season without a hit. And then Tuesday night happened. The Phillies superstar hit three home runs in the first seven innings against the Reds, saving his best run until the end with a grand slam.
